Reynold Xin commented on SPARK-17164:
-------------------------------------
I tried in Postgres:
{code}
rxin=# create table a:b (id int);
ERROR: syntax error at or near ":"
LINE 1: create table a:b (id int);
{code}
Also it seems like Presto does not support it. You can always quote this though.
